2014 Range Rover Sport – I like it #NewRangeRoverSport

As always I try not to cover the things that everyone else does, so my comments here are just my own bullet points.

Having had a couple days to study the pics, I really do like the new Range Rover Sport.  It’s worlds beyond what they gave us when they released the Range Rover Sport Classic back in 2005.  I think this one deserves the name more than its predecessor.  While the Range Rover Sport Classic was really just a RR body on an LR3, this new Range Rover Sport is just a smaller Range Rover in design and execution.  It gets all the advances that the 2013 Range Rover brought and uses them for an even more sporting feel.

A quick look at the interior would make the casual user think it’s the real Range Rover.  It doesn’t appear to have any of the compromises that the Range Rover Sport Classic had.

2012 Range Rover Sport Brochure–we finally see the new rear design… #rangerover

Trying to see the new rear design of the 2012 Range Rover Sport has been like pulling teeth.  No official shots that I’ve been able to find and even going through this brochure, there’s not one full shot of the new design which now has some added horizontal trim.  We didn’t know how the new powered tailgate would affect the look, and we’re still not completely sure, ha!

Here is the 2012 shot below and below that, I’m including the exact same shot from the 2011 brochure, got to love that Photoshop.  I’m not sure where they moved the button to, I’m assuming it’s probably above the license plate like on a real Range Rover, we’ll see.  Or was that button only for opening the glass section?  Also, the Sport badge has moved to the opposite side.
